good question. I would buy it. considered it for my 5th av, but just don't want to do that much work right now. and I know that if I had this motor, I would spend money on it to upgrade the pistons and rework the heads. my 5th ave has been a low power job for too long. this 360 has 67K. I pulled off intake manifold to put on my 318, changing from 2bbl to 4bbl and putting in cam. with valve covers and manifold off, motor is really clean. so oil was changed regularly. no evidence at all of overheating or long term running hot under heavy load. I've heard a lot over the years about RV motors having short lives, but that was all chevys. this 360 looks like it had a pretty easy life. oil is clean, no burn smell. color is good. also no external signs of overheating or coolant leakage. radiator was full. I drained the coolant and it looked good.
yeah, I would buy it. |
